2018-09-27day3—作业

1.下列四组数,依次为二进制、八进制和十六进制,符合要求的是(d)

a. 12, 77, 10
b. 12, 80, 10
c. 11, 78, 19
d. 11, 77, 19

2.二进制数加法运算的基本特点是“逢二进一”,即0+0=0,0+1=1,1+0=1,1+1=0并进位。运用这一基本法则和十进制运算的类似规律,得出二进制数加法运算1001+101的结果为(c)

a. 1001
b. 1010
c. 1110
d. 1101

7.八进制754中的数码7对应的位权是(c)

a. 10^2 b. 16^1 c. 8^2 d. 2^2

8.十进制数53转换成二进制数是(b)

a. 100101
b. 110101
c.100100
d.110100

9.(偏难)已知,十进制中的8在X进制中表示为11,即(10)8=(X)11。请问这个X进制具体为(b)进制

a. 6
b. 7
c. 8
d. 9

10.二进制的1000001相当十进制的_65____,二进制的100.001可以表示为22+2–3

A: ① 62 ② 63 ③ 64 ④ 65
B: ① 23+2–3 ② 22+2–2 ③ 23+2–2 ④ 22+2–3

11.使用位运算判断一个数是否是奇数

注:奇数的二进制的最后一位是1,偶数是0
解:令一个数为x

若print(1&x)  显示为0,则为偶数
若print(1&x)  显示为1,则为奇数

12.表达式0x13&0x17的值是(19)

13.若x=2,y=3则x&y的结果是(2 )

14.表达式 ord('a') | ord('z') 的运算结果是(123 )

15.在位运算中,操作数每右移一位,其结果相当于(B )

A.操作数乘以2 B.操作数除以2

C.操作数除以4 D.操作数乘以4

16.设x 是一个整数(16位).若要通过x|y使x低8位置1,高8位不变,则y的二进制数是(11111111 )

最后编辑于
©著作权归作者所有,转载或内容合作请联系作者
【社区内容提示】社区部分内容疑似由AI辅助生成,浏览时请结合常识与多方信息审慎甄别。
平台声明:文章内容(如有图片或视频亦包括在内)由作者上传并发布,文章内容仅代表作者本人观点,简书系信息发布平台,仅提供信息存储服务。

相关阅读更多精彩内容

  • 第2章 基本语法 2.1 概述 基本句法和变量 语句 JavaScript程序的执行单位为行(line),也就是一...
    悟名先生阅读 9,713评论 0 13
  • 在C语言中,五种基本数据类型存储空间长度的排列顺序是: A)char B)char=int<=float C)ch...
    夏天再来阅读 8,960评论 0 2
  • 专业考题类型管理运行工作负责人一般作业考题内容选项A选项B选项C选项D选项E选项F正确答案 变电单选GYSZ本规程...
    小白兔去钓鱼阅读 13,073评论 0 13
  • 【1】7,9,-1,5,( ) A、4;B、2;C、-1;D、-3 分析:选D,7+9=16;9+(-1)=8;(...
    Alex_bingo阅读 19,596评论 1 19
  • 嘿你看啊这一篇是写给你的我的文笔不太好呀你看了之后会笑吗小时候的女孩子梦里面的女孩子以后那位女孩子是你呀白天都很好...
    Greatsunny阅读 2,325评论 5 6

友情链接更多精彩内容